Comprehending the Swedish Driving License System
Sweden issues driving licenses for various car categories, with the basic B license being the most typically popular credential. This license permits individuals to drive traveler vehicles and light trucks with a maximum licensed mass of 3,500 kilograms. The Swedish licensing procedure highlights security education and proficiency instead of simply testing memorization skills, reflecting the country's commitment to producing skilled, defensive chauffeurs.
For individuals who already hold a valid driving license from particular nations, Sweden offers exchange plans that can significantly accelerate the licensing process. European Union and European Economic Area licenses are usually acknowledged, enabling holders to exchange their credentials without going through the complete testing procedure. However, licenses from outside these areas generally require the candidate to finish Swedish driving lessons and examinations, though some nations have developed conversion contracts that may decrease requirements.
The essential viewpoint underlying Swedish motorist education centers on danger awareness and hazard understanding. Rather than focusing exclusively on car control, the curriculum integrates direction about tiredness, intoxication, weather conditions, and the mental aspects affecting motorist behavior. This holistic approach has actually contributed to Sweden's especially low traffic death rates compared to many other countries.

Step-by-Step Process for Obtaining a Swedish Driving License
The journey toward a Swedish driving license follows a structured series designed to methodically establish and verify competencies. Understanding this development assists applicants budget plan their time successfully and approach each phase with appropriate preparation.
The initial phase includes acquiring a student's authorization, understood in Swedish as "körkortstillstånd." This file licenses the holder to practice driving under specified conditions, including the presence of a qualified manager. Applicants need to be at least 16 years of age to look for a B-class license authorization and must fulfill standard health requirements that usually include visual skill testing. The license application requires finishing a health statement and, sometimes, undergoing a medical examination conducted by an authorized doctor.
After receiving the student's permit, prospective drivers enlist with a driving school or arrange private direction. Swedish policies require conclusion of an obligatory curriculum that includes both theoretical education and practical training. The theory element encompasses traffic guidelines, car mechanics, ecological considerations, and emergency treatment basics. The practical training progresses from standard maneuvers in regulated environments to significantly intricate traffic circumstances, ultimately preparing the student for independent driving competency.
The theory evaluation, called "kunskapsprov," tests candidates' understanding of traffic policies, road signs, and safety principles. This computer-based evaluation consists of multiple-choice questions and requires a passing score of approximately 70 percent for a lot of applicant categories. The useful driving assessment, known as the "körprov," assesses real driving efficiency under conditions that consist of metropolitan traffic, rural roads, and highway driving, as well as specific maneuvers such as parking and emergency stopping.

Classifications and Special Considerations
Swedish driving licenses include various classifications beyond the standard B license. The A license covers bikes, with subdivision into gradually powerful classes based upon engine displacement and rider experience. The C license uses to bigger automobiles such as trucks, while the D license authorizes operation of buses and coaches. Professional driving categories require additional screening and ongoing medical tracking throughout the license holder's profession.
For individuals with disabilities, Sweden maintains comprehensive ease of access arrangements that allow license acquisition with appropriate vehicle modifications or adaptive devices. The Transport Administration supplies comprehensive guidance on specific conditions and the lodgings that may make it possible for safe driving, with evaluation processes tailored to individual circumstances.
First-time license candidates under the age of 25 face particular requirements associated with run the risk of education, including compulsory courses addressing alcohol awareness, drug prevention, and the physiological impacts of tiredness. These requirements reflect Sweden's proactive position on avoiding traffic events among more youthful, less experienced chauffeurs.

Regularly Asked Questions
For how long does the total procedure draw from start to end up?
The duration differs considerably based upon individual circumstances, however a lot of applicants need between six months and two years to complete all requirements. Aspects affecting timeline include lesson accessibility, individual practice frequency, examination waiting durations, and any need for re-tests. Candidates who commit significant time to theory research study and preserve consistent useful lesson schedules normally finish the procedure toward the much shorter end of this variety.
Can I use my foreign driving license in Sweden?
EU and EEA licenses are valid for usage throughout Sweden with no exchange requirement. Non-EU licenses are usually valid for usage throughout the very first year of Swedish house, after which exchange or Swedish screening ends up being necessary depending upon the stemming nation's contract with Sweden. Citizens from nations without conversion contracts need to complete the full Swedish licensing process.
What takes place if I fail the driving evaluation?
Prospects who do not pass either the theory or practical assessment might retake the test after a defined waiting duration, typically a minimum of one week. Each re-examination incurs the standard assessment cost, and extra training lessons between attempts frequently show helpful. There is no limit on the variety of efforts, though repeated failures suggest the need for more comprehensive direction.
